trie树

介绍

Trie

trie树的基本操作相关推荐

  1. Trie树的常见应用大总结(面试+附代码实现)

    (一)Trie的简介 Trie树,又称字典树,单词查找树或者前缀树,是一种用于快速检索的多叉树结构,如英文字母的字典树是一个26叉树,数字的字典树是一个10叉树.他的核心思想是空间换时间,空间消耗大但 ...

  2. 0x16.基本数据结构 — Trie树(字典树)+ A C 自 动 机

    目录 用TrieTrieTrie树来处理整数异或问题是真的舒服! 一.TrieTrieTrie树 TrieTrieTrie的基本操作 0.初始化 1.插入 2.检索 二.TrieTrieTrie树例题 ...

  3. 双数组trie树的基本构造及简单优化

    一 基本构造 Trie树是搜索树的一种,来自英文单词"Retrieval"的简写,可以建立有效的数据检索组织结构,是中文匹配分词算法中词典的一种常见实现.它本质上是一个确定的有限状 ...

  4. 实现字典树(前缀树、Trie树)并详解其应用

    今天看到一个比较好的数据结构,字典树,做一下记录,以供自己后期复习和读者朋友的参考. 1.定义 字典树又称单词查找树.前缀树.Trie树等,是一种树形结构,是一种哈希树的变种.典型应用是用于统计,排序 ...

  5. c语言 trie树,数据结构篇——字典树(trie树)

    引入 现在有这样一个问题, 给出$n$个单词和$m$个询问,每次询问一个单词,回答这个单词是否在单词表中出现过. 好像还行,用 map ,几行就完事了. 那如果n的范围是 $10^5$ 呢?再用 $m ...

  6. usaco Cowxor (trie 树)

    没想到trie树还可以用在这上面,厉害厉害. [分析]这是字母树的经典应用.首先因为是求xor的最大值,可以用前缀和计算xor值,然后n^2枚举即可. [cpp] view plaincopy for ...

  7. 字符串匹配算法 -- AC自动机 基于Trie树的高效的敏感词过滤算法

    文章目录 1. 算法背景 2. AC自动机实现原理 2.1 构建失败指针 2.2 依赖失败指针过滤敏感词 3. 复杂度及完整代码 1. 算法背景 之前介绍过单模式串匹配的高效算法:BM和KMP 以及 ...

  8. 字符串匹配数据结构 --Trie树 高效实现搜索词提示 / IDE自动补全

    文章目录 1. 算法背景 2. Trie 树实现原理 2.1 Trie 树的构建 2.2 Trie树的查找 2.3 Trie树的遍历 2.4 Trie树的时间/空间复杂度 2.5 Trie 树 Vs ...

  9. POJ 2418 Hardwood Species(trie 树)

    题目链接 开始想用map的,字典序不会搞,还是老老实实的用trie树把.好久没写了,忘得差不多了. 1 #include <iostream> 2 #include <cstdio& ...

最新文章

  1. isContinuous 反色处理
  2. 获取VirtualBox COM对象失败,Unable to start the virtual device
  3. #012python实验课
  4. MONGODB 集群架构 调整,增加延迟备份节点服务器,删除仲裁节点
  5. 100. Same Tree
  6. 学习笔记(30):Python网络编程并发编程-Event事件
  7. 电商智能写作:京东AI闪电智能写作引擎
  8. mysql truncate语句_MySQL truncate table语句
  9. 西门子仿真软件(S7-PLCSIM Advanced )与C#通过Profinet读写DB测试总结
  10. 论信贷企业信用评级与债券信用评级的关系
  11. 实验1前篇——BIOS编程空间
  12. 【数据仓库】企业Spark案例--酒店数据分析实战
  13. 2018年总——不忘初心
  14. 2019 秦皇岛CCPC赛后总结
  15. python添加win32com包,将ppt转换为图片
  16. 新玺配资:市场情绪回暖 主流热点崛起
  17. cad调了比例因子没反应_「室内设计」大神们都在用的9个CAD制图技巧,你会用几个?...
  18. 面向DevSecOps的编码安全指南|JavaScript篇
  19. 基于MATLAB编写的GNSS_SDR(GNSS软件接收机)——自学笔记(3)
  20. matlab 里定义全局变量,常量

热门文章

  1. rk3568点亮LCD(lvds)
  2. Google眼镜 失败的传感器开发
  3. 前端Vue开发,多关键字搜索时,搜索结果高亮显示(解决输入英文时,会错误的把html标签渲染的问题)
  4. 修改/etc/hostname后如何让其立刻生效
  5. 数据库原理(十 二)- 逻辑结构设计
  6. Java 公平锁 非公平锁
  7. 仿比心1对1直播源码开发,如何获取Android系统权限?
  8. KiCad 插件集合
  9. Python3.8.2安装教程
  10. matlab gui设计 一个按钮两个功能(开始和暂停)